Segregated Species Paul A. W. Wallace adult and child psychiatryA timely history of the connections between science, segregation, and species in twentieth century South Africa. Throughout the twentieth century, rural South Africa was dominated by systems of racial segregation and apartheid that brutally oppressed its Black population.
